Rich’s, also known as Rich Products Corporation, is a family-owned food company dedicated to inspiring possibilities. From cakes and icings to pizza, appetizers and specialty toppings, our products are used in homes, restaurants and bakeries around the world.
The manual Machinist - Maintenance will produce or repair bakery equipment parts using manual lathe and milling machines. The Machinist will also be responsible for keeping machines maintained and clean. This role requires high levels of precision and attention to detail, as well as the ability to read and interpret engineering drawings, blue prints and hand sketches. Basic understanding and use of machine shop tools required.
Purpose Statement
The Machinist - Maintenance will operate manual lathes and milling machines to produce or repair parts, read and interpret engineering drawings, and maintain a clean organized work area.
Key Accountabilities And Outcomes
- Operate manual lathes and milling machine other machining equipment to produce or repair parts.
- Read and interpret engineering drawings, blue print and hand sketches.
- Set up and adjust machine tools and equipment for production run.
- Inspect completed parts to ensure they meet quality standards and specifications.
- Perform some assemblies.
- Able to repair damaged shaft and fit the bearings.
- Knowledge about bearing tolerances and bearing fit.
- Maintain a clean organized work area , ensuring compliance with safety regulations.
- Collaborate with engineers and other team members to optimize the machining process.
- Keep accurate records of parts, including measurements and adjustments made.
- Adhere to all company policies and procedures.
Knowledge, Skills, And Experience
- High School diploma or equivalent; technical training or apprenticeship in machining preferred.
- Proficient in operation manual lathes, milling machines and other machining equipment.
- Strong understanding of machining principles, techniques and tools.
- Ability to read and interpret technical drawings
- Ability to stand up extended periods.
- Ability to lift and move materials up to 50 lbs.
- Manual dexterity and good hand
-eye coordination. Ability to work noisy environment with exposure to machining equipment. - Excellent attention to detail and precision.
- Strong problem-solving skills.
- Able to work on Sundays if necessary.
- Good communication and teamwork skills. Ability to work independently and manage time effectively.
- Knowledge of safety protocols and practices in machining environment.
